How do we take snapshots of our ships in space? I know it should be easy, but I'll be damned if I know (and I'm afraid to ask my daughters as I might get teased).

Your F10 key will do it.
They will be located at:
C:\Users\%username%\Pictures\Frontier Developments\Elite Dangerous
 
If you have the Steam version its F12 for all Steam screenshots, Then you have the option of uploading them to the cloud to save them or just keeping them on your HDD in your steam folder.

Scroll down to my explanation of how I take my screenshots. I have also mentioned the free software I use, and the technique on debug camera mode to take external shots. (the screen shots used in my expedition log use the debug camera mode).

Best bet with debug camera mode, and the safest I find is:

1. Throttle to 30km/s and exit SC. You get a 'purer' picture in 'normal' space.
2. Ctrl/Alt/Space to enter debug camera mode and take pictures with impunity, you are at zero inertia so you are safe.

I may be wrong, but I am thinking you mean how do you get shots of the outside of your ship. You need to use the debug camera. If you look in control options you will be able to bind it to a key. It is a camera you can fly around your ship for a limited distance. Be warned though, your ship will continue on it's merry way and you will have no control until you switch it off again.
